Firestore与Support.Design之间的依赖冲突

问题描述 投票:0回答:1

我无法安装以下软件包,因为它们之间的依赖性冲突。

Xamarin.Android.Support.Design v28.0.0.3

Xamarin.Firebase.Firestore v71.1705.2

在新更新后,是否有人设法更新了Firestore软件包?

firebase xamarin xamarin.android google-cloud-firestore
1个回答
0
投票

试图安装Xamarin.Android.Support.Design 28.0.0.1和Xamarin.Firebase.Firestore 71.1705.1

步骤是:

安装Xamarin.Android.Support.Design v28.0.0.3后,我尝试安装Xamarin.Firebase.Firestore v71.1705.2,它将引发此类错误:

MyAndroidApp-> Xamarin.Android.Support.Design 28.0.0.3->Xamarin.Android.Support.Compat(= 28.0.0.3)MyAndroidApp-> Xamarin.Firebase.Firestore 71.1705.2->Xamarin.GooglePlayServices.Basement 71.1620.0->Xamarin.Android.Support.v4 28.0.0.1-> Xamarin.Android.Support.Compat(= 28.0.0.1)。

所以,我尝试安装Xamarin.Android.Support.Design 28.0.0.1,此后,我尝试安装Xamarin.Firebase.Firestore v71.1705.2,它将出现此错误:

MyAndroidApp-> Xamarin.Firebase.Firestore 71.1705.2->Xamarin.Android.Arch.Lifecycle.Runtime 1.1.1.3->Xamarin.Android.Support.Annotations(= 28.0.0.3)MyAndroidApp-> Xamarin.Android.Support.Design 28.0.0.1->Xamarin.Android.Support.Annotations(= 28.0.0.1)。

因此,版本冲突为Xamarin.Android.Support.Annotations (= 28.0.0.3)Xamarin.Android.Support.Annotations (= 28.0.0.1)。然后我尝试安装较低版本的Xamarin.Firebase.Firestore (71.1705.1),然后它可以工作。

© www.soinside.com 2019 - 2024. All rights reserved.